About Boise City
Public education in Boise City, Oklahoma runs across 2 schools that hosts roughly 281 students. By footprint, Boise City sits in the small bracket.
Looking at the level breakdown, the city is built around 1 elementary, and 1 high.
Per-campus enrollment runs near 141, noticeably below the state mean of about 391.
Over the past 7-year window. Combined enrollment now sits at 281 students, grew 12% from the 252 reported in SY 2017-18. Over that span, Boise City lost 1 school, going from 3 to 2. The Hispanic share of public-school enrollment shrank from 50% to 42%.
